Finding and Following: Your Guide to Facebook News
So, how do you actually find these Facebook pages and stay informed? It's easier than you think. Let's break it down into simple steps:
Step 1: The Search Bar is Your Friend
The first step is to use Facebook's search bar. It's your gateway to finding anything and everything. Simply type the name of the organization you are looking for (e.g., "iOSC," "PSSi," or "BataviaESC") into the search bar at the top of the Facebook page. Facebook will then provide you with a list of matching results.
Step 2: Identify the Official Page
Be sure to identify the official Facebook page. Look for the organization's logo, a verified badge (if available), and any information that confirms it's the official page. Sometimes, there might be multiple pages with similar names. Take a moment to check the page's about section or other details to make sure you've found the authentic one.
Step 3: Like and Follow
Once you've found the official page, the next step is to like and follow it. Clicking the "Like" button ensures that the page's posts will appear in your news feed. Then, to make sure you really don't miss anything, click the "Follow" button. You can usually customize your follow settings to prioritize posts from the page, which is a great option if you want to stay in the loop. You can also turn on notifications so you get a heads-up every time the page posts something new. This is helpful if you want to get notified when they post important news. đ
Step 4: Explore and Engage
Now that you're following the pages, it's time to explore and engage with the content. Browse through the posts, read the articles, watch the videos, and participate in discussions. Comment on posts, ask questions, and share content that interests you. This not only keeps you informed but also helps the organizations reach a wider audience. Don't be afraid to interact! The more you interact, the more Facebook will show you their content, creating a personalized experience.
Step 5: Stay Updated and Check Regularly
Facebook is a dynamic platform, so make it a habit to check the pages regularly. The frequency with which you check will depend on how actively the organization posts and how important the information is to you. Try checking the pages at least once a day, or set up a dedicated time each week to catch up on the latest news. This will ensure you don't miss out on important updates or announcements.
